کد مقاله کد نشریه سال انتشار مقاله انگلیسی نسخه تمام متن
507572 865133 2009 9 صفحه PDF دانلود رایگان
عنوان انگلیسی مقاله ISI
A new algorithm for computing Boolean operations on polygons
موضوعات مرتبط
مهندسی و علوم پایه مهندسی کامپیوتر نرم افزارهای علوم کامپیوتر
پیش نمایش صفحه اول مقاله
A new algorithm for computing Boolean operations on polygons
چکیده انگلیسی

This paper presents a new algorithm for computing Boolean operations on polygons. These kind of operations are frequently used in the geosciences in order to get spatial information from spatial data modeled as polygons. The presented algorithm is simple and easy to understand and implement. Let nn be the total number of edges of all the polygons involved in a Boolean operation and kk be the number of intersections of all the polygon edges. Our algorithm computes the Boolean operation in time O((n+k)log(n))O((n+k)log(n)).Finally, the proposed algorithm works with concave polygons with holes, and with regions composed of polygon sets. Furthermore, it can be easily adapted to work with self-intersecting polygons.

ناشر
Database: Elsevier - ScienceDirect (ساینس دایرکت)
Journal: Computers & Geosciences - Volume 35, Issue 6, June 2009, Pages 1177–1185
نویسندگان
, , ,